The Amazon Fire TV 43-inch Omni QLED series offers a notable 4K Quantum Dot Display (QLED), which means vibrant and lifelike colors that enhance film, TV, and sports watching experiences. Its advanced HDR capabilities, including Dolby Vision IQ and HDR10+ Adaptive, ensure deep and realistic visuals, adapting to your room's lighting thanks to a built-in sensor. Smart features are robust, as you have hands-free access with Alexa, allowing voice commands to control content, reducing dependency on the remote. Moreover, the Fire TV Ambient Experience adds a personal touch, turning your TV into a digital canvas for art and photos.
Connectivity is well-supported with 4 HDMI inputs, including HDMI eARC for enhanced audio setups, alongside Ethernet and Wi-Fi options. Audio is backed by Dolby Digital Plus, providing decent sound quality, although the 12 W output might not satisfy audiophiles seeking higher performance. The TV includes privacy features, such as a switch to disconnect microphones, catering to those concerned about privacy. However, it could be noted that at a 60 Hz refresh rate, this TV might not be ideal for high-speed gaming where higher refresh rates are preferred for smoother visuals.
While the TV is excellent for streaming popular services like Netflix and Prime Video, content availability can vary, requiring additional subscriptions. The Omni QLED's resolution at 4K UHD (3840 x 2160 pixels) is fantastic for sharp visuals, although those seeking cutting-edge gaming performance may find the refresh rate limiting. It's a solid choice for anyone looking for a smart TV with vibrant display quality and comprehensive smart features, particularly if you value hands-free voice controls integrated with Alexa.
The Amazon Fire TV 32-inch 2-Series is designed for users seeking a budget-friendly smart TV experience. With a 720p HD resolution, it's suitable for casual viewing, though it may not meet the expectations of those seeking full high definition or 4K clarity. The inclusion of HDR10 and HLG improves visual contrast, but given the 720p resolution, the impact may be limited compared to higher resolution TVs.
One of the standout features is the seamless integration with Alexa, allowing voice control for easy navigation and smart home management. This makes it a convenient choice for tech enthusiasts who value smart features. Access to popular streaming services like Netflix, Prime Video, and Disney+ through the Fire TV interface offers a wide range of content, including free options via apps like Pluto TV and Tubi.
The audio quality is enhanced with Dolby Digital Audio, delivering decent sound for most content. However, for audiophiles or those seeking a more immersive experience, connecting external audio equipment through the HDMI ARC or optical audio port might be necessary. Connectivity is straightforward with two standard HDMI inputs and one HDMI ARC, along with Wi-Fi and Ethernet options. The Bluetooth feature supports private listening, catering to diverse viewing preferences.
With a refresh rate of 60 Hz, it's adequate for standard TV viewing and casual gaming. However, dedicated gamers might need higher refresh rates for smoother action sequences. In essence, the Amazon Fire TV 32-inch 2-Series is best suited for those looking for an affordable, smart TV with essential features without the higher-end specifications. It's perfect for smaller spaces or secondary rooms where ultra-high resolution isn't the priority.
The TCL 32SF540K is a 32-inch smart TV with a Full HD (1080p) screen, delivering sharper and clearer images than basic HD TVs, making it a good choice for smaller living rooms or bedrooms. Its 60 Hz refresh rate is standard for everyday viewing but may not be ideal for fast-moving sports or gaming where smoother motion is preferred. The TV includes HDR support, which helps improve color and brightness for a more vibrant picture, though HDR performance on smaller, budget models like this can be modest. The built-in Fire OS 7 system offers a wide range of popular streaming apps like Netflix, Prime Video, and Disney+, providing plenty of entertainment options right out of the box. Voice control with Alexa adds convenience, allowing you to change channels or adjust volume without using the remote. Connectivity options like dual-band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, Miracast, and AirPlay 2 make it easy to connect your phone or other devices for screen sharing.
Audio is enhanced with Dolby Audio and DTS Virtual X, so sound has some depth and surround effects, but the experience won’t match a dedicated sound system. The TV’s slim, metal bezel design looks modern and fits well in most spaces. This TCL model is ideal for users seeking a compact, affordable smart TV with solid picture quality and easy access to streaming, rather than top-tier performance in motion handling or premium sound.
